The Basics of A260


A260 refers to the absorbance at 260 nanometers (nm) in a spectrophotometer. This measurement is a critical component of the scientific process, especially when working with nucleic acids like DNA and RNA. Absorbance at 260 nm is associated with the presence and concentration of these biomolecules. The higher the A260 value, the more concentrated the nucleic acids are in a sample.


The Significance of A260 in Molecular Biology


  1. Quantification of Nucleic Acids

A260 is used to quantify the concentration of DNA or RNA in a given sample. It helps scientists determine how much genetic material is present, a fundamental step in various molecular biology applications, including PCR, DNA sequencing, and RNA analysis. Accurate quantification is crucial for reproducible and reliable results in these experiments.

  1. Purity Assessment

A260 is also used to assess the purity of nucleic acid samples. By measuring the ratio of A260 to A280 (absorbance at 280 nm), researchers can determine if the sample contains contaminants such as proteins, phenol, or other impurities. A pure nucleic acid sample will have a higher A260/A280 ratio, indicating that it is free from unwanted substances.

The Practical Application of A260


To obtain an A260 measurement, scientists use a spectrophotometer, which is a device that measures the absorption of light at specific wavelengths. The A260 value is typically determined by measuring the absorbance of a sample at 260 nm in a spectrophotometer. Here's how it works:


  1. Prepare a sample of nucleic acids, often dissolved in a suitable buffer or solvent.
  2. Place the sample in a cuvette or microplate designed for spectrophotometry.
  3. Insert the cuvette or microplate into the spectrophotometer.
  4. Select the wavelength of 260 nm.
  5. The spectrophotometer emits light at 260 nm through the sample and detects the amount of light absorbed.
  6. The instrument provides an A260 value, which is then used for concentration and purity calculations.

In modern molecular biology laboratories, the A260 measurement is often conducted using specialized equipment and software, making the process more precise and efficient.
